![]() ![]() If you are unable to find the Device File Explorer then try to find view option in the top menu and hover over “Tool Windows”. ![]() If you have successfully found the option then you can click on it. Find Device File ExplorerĪfter opening the Android Studio you need to find the “Device File Explorer” which you can generally find at the right bottom of the Android Studio. Launch Android Studio and open File > Open > “Your project”/android directory. If you are working with the Real Device, you can connect it with the development machine or if you are using emulator then you are ready for the next point. So for the safer side insert the data in the application’s database using your app. I know it’s not a point to mention but believe me, I got some queries in which people forgot to insert the data in the database but still, they want to see the data. Open SQLite Database Stored in Device using Android Studio 1. Note: You can only see the database of the debug app, not of the release app. So here are the steps to see the SQLite database of the app installed in a particular device: Now the question comes in everybody’s mind is How to See SQLite Database Data Saved in Device. When you are providing the database while developing the application, app builder takes the database from the reference location and copy it to the APK and after deploying that APK into the device the database will be managed in the device only so the database that you have provided on your PC/laptop is just for the starting, it is not the same database that device modifies. In the second case, they provide the database from as a reference in the asset /www directory and that database will be used by the application and after modifying the data in the database they look for the change in the same database which is confusion point. If we talk about the database that we make in runtime then we can understand that but most people get confused in the second case when we use the pre-populated database. While developing the application either we provide the pre-populated database or make the database at runtime but in both cases, we can not see the database of the device directly. There are lots of confusion in people related to How to see the SQLite database? and that is the main reason behind writing this post. This is an extended post of our previous post Example of SQLite Database in React Native and Example to Load Pre Populated SQLite Database in React Native. This post has the steps to see the data stored in the SQLite database in the device. It could potentially save your users from receiving data charges from their mobile carrier because they aren’t downloading in the background.Ī video version of this article can be seen below.Here is How to See SQLite Database Data Saved in Device using Android Studio. This time around we saw how to create a pre-filled database that can be shipped with the application.Ī pre-filled SQLite database is useful if you have a lot of data to ship with the application. Previously I demonstrated how to create and query a SQLite database in NativeScript as an alternative to the application settings module. The other tutorial works great with or without a pre-filled database. I strongly encourage you to check out my previous tutorial when it comes to actually querying a SQLite database in NativeScript. If the database doesn’t exist, copy it from the bundled app directory.Īt this point we have a database ready to be used. We first check to make sure the database does not exist. Here is a chunk of code from my project’s app/main-page.js file: Let’s see what it takes to copy this pre-filled SQLite database over. After we call the appropriate commands it will be copied from this directory into the correct platform location. This database, populated.db, should be placed in your project’s app directory. You’re done crafting your pre-filled database at this point. Once the table has been created it is time to start adding data to it.Īfter you’ve added all the data you wish to add, don’t forget to select Write Data, otherwise none of your changes will be saved. The name columns should be of type TEXT and the id column should be an auto-incrementing primary key. Make sure to give your table three columns, id, firstname, and lastname. For this example I’m calling my database populated.db and my table people. To use DB Browser for SQLite, open it once it has been downloaded.Ĭhoose New Database and you’ll be prompted to name it and create a new table. I recommend using the free DB Browser for SQLite software, compatible with Mac and Windows. Now we can try to come up with a SQLite database.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|